Red-whiskered Bulbul

Red-whiskered bulbuls are small, crested birds with a brown back, dark spur on breast, white throat and belly, and red undertail coverts. Adults have a red patch that looks like whiskers on each side of the head, which juveniles lack.

Red-whiskered bulbuls are not native to North America. Small populations of escaped cage birds live in the suburbs of Los Angeles, CA and Miami, FL.
